From the Publisher

Preeminent storytellers Margaret Weis and Tracy Hickman have redefined epic fantasy. Since the publication of their Dragonlance series, millions of readers have enjoyed their imaginative world-building, rich characterization, and intricate storylines. Now these bestsellingauthors bring their talents to one of the most innovative fantasy creations ever in Dragon Wing, the first volume in The Death Gate Cycle.

Ever been reading a book and suddenly you realize that you are running out of pages and there seems to be a LOT left to wrap up?That's Dragon Wing. You are cruising along in what feels like an interesting book with a pretty big cast of important characters that are all heading towards a final confrontation when all of a sudden the (arguably) MAIN character is killed off and just as the final confrontation takes place you reach the chapter called EPILOGUE. This short chapter uses exposition to tell what should have been 5 or 6 real chapters of story.Furthermore, the EPILOGUE makes another of the main characters (Haplo) suddenly seem shallow and unlikable.Another main character (Limbeck, the dwarf) suddenly changes character nearly 180 degrees (according to the EPILOGUE)and goes from timid wannabe leader to brazen war-hero leader. (This happens with other dwarves earlier in the book when in one paragraph you are told how they have become timid and then a few sentences later they have miraculously lost enough of their timidity to take part in a bloody riot.)Prince Bane is so unlikable I can't imagine caring what happens to him in another book.In the end, the characters devolve from complex 3-dimensional people that you are interested in to flat, cardboard, unbelievable people that you don't like or don't believe are real anymore.I can safely say that while I enjoyed the first 2/3rd of the book, I became so disenchanted with the last third of the book that I won't be reading any more of the Dragon's Gate series - or these authors.Fool me once, shame on you - fool me twice, shame on me.

Margaret Weis and Tracy Hickman created a wondrous world in their first novel of The Deathgate Cycle. I became immediately hooked on the world that they created and all of the characters have great personality which made me want to continue the series. The only negative I had concerning the book was that in the latter portions the plot tends to stumble into this weird drama and seems to run off the rails a bit. Overall, this stumbling of the plot didn't really bother me too much and this largely doesn't exist in the next two books. This was the first novel by the authors that I have read and I left the book impressed.

I first read this series years and years ago. At the time, I had to hunt down the individual books in second hand book stores across Ireland and the UK. At the time, the series made a major impact on me, I was lost in Haplo and Alfred and their journey.10, 15 years later I still recommend the Death Gate Cycle as my favourite series ever - so I thought I better go back and reread. I'm happy to report after reading the whole series through again on Kindle my recommendation still stands. This is one of the best series of all time. Do yourself a favour and read it!Weis and Hickman have a defined style that is all their own. The perfect blend of gravity with funny, great characters, incredible worlds, fantastic magic, and just general page turning amazingness. The best part is you will fall in love with the characters, and you will desperately miss them when they are gone.In regards to Dragon Wing in particular, it is a great start to the series. Although you start in a narrow storyline in relation to all the storylines that occur throughout the series, it is the fundamental lynch pin of the story. I love book 1 Haplo :) Don't want to give away any spoilers, but the journey and growth of the two main characters throughout this series is one of the most convincing and enjoyable I have ever read.I highly recommend this book to anyone considering. Even if this isn't normally what you think your 'thing' is, I honestly believe the Death Gate cycle is one of those transcendent series that rises above genres. It's really about the human story.
